Output aaf8a352d9924fc872d65ae5f8ed05b970f61df5d730c6caffd4c86e27aedb0e:54

value
204353
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dabdc49da591d1b4b9190dc36c648d582b6066b0 OP_EQUAL
address
3MdcZgCfdyknPSPnew7oqdfwkC7ipJuPxg
transaction
aaf8a352d9924fc872d65ae5f8ed05b970f61df5d730c6caffd4c86e27aedb0e
confirmations
230014
spent
true